Subject: DR drill — Examly proctoring queue failover

On-call engineer: next Tuesday we will rehearse full failure of the Thornquill proctoring queue, which routes live exam sessions to available proctors. Please review the failover runbook beforehand: you will drain the primary queue, promote the warm standby in the Averly region, and verify no sessions are dropped by replaying the shadow log. Take careful notes on timing at each step. To decrypt the standby promotion bundle, enter the recovery passphrase below.

strongbox words: ulamir-ulaix

Test Plan Note: Canary Gating — Bristlefen Release Train

Canary promotion in Bristlefen is blocked unless error rate stays under 0.4% and p95 latency under 220ms for 30 consecutive minutes. Support should not manually override a halted canary; instead, file a gating exception with the Ormwick release captains. To verify current gate status yourself, call the gating-status endpoint, authenticating with the bearer token below.

login token, yajeg-fawif: eyJhbGciOiJIUzI1NiIsInR5cCI6IkpXVCJ9.eyJzdWIiOiIEdPQYnZXaZIn0.HSRTnYZBx0Qc

# Signing builds on the Fernway agents

Quick heads-up for support: the Fernway build agents drift a few seconds apart, so you'll sometimes see "signature timestamp in the future" errors. It's clock skew, not a bad artifact. Re-run verification after an NTP sync and it usually clears. If you need to re-sign manually, use the key below.

rollout seal: bky9_BBMCrsyHM

Joint Venture Proposal — Managers Only

This page summarizes the proposed joint venture between Calderly Foods and Renwick Mills to operate a shared cold-chain network out of Thornbay. Ownership would split 60/40 in our favor, with board seats matching. Due diligence on Renwick's fleet is complete; findings were satisfactory. Branch managers should not discuss this externally until the announcement. Staffing implications will be covered at the next regional call. The confidential planning note sits below.

board note of kajef-fajof: Normirix Works is in early talks to buy Framirix Group for about $155.2 million. The Aldok launch date is September 14, and nothing goes to the press before then. Legal wants the Fraaxox Freight term sheet countersigned before March 6.